A walking meditation provide unique benefts that can
complement a prayer or sitting meditation practice. Walking naturally activates the energy of the spine, helps ones energy rise and calms the mind. It can be easier to generate a feel- ing of devotional upliftment during a walking meditation. While in a sitting meditation it is easier to go deeper into stillness. Here is a devotional walking meditation that helps raise and expand ones love for God. * Stand straight with chest pufed out a little. * Head is level, and eyes look up at 30 degrees. * Smile a littleforce one if necessary. * Walk in a straight line back and forth at least 200 yards long. Smooth, level ground is best, where you dont need to look down to secure your footing. * On each in breath, inhale deeper than normal, but dont strain, and feel Gods love enter your heart from all the world. * On the out breath, feel your love for God go out from your forehead to God and silently chant God or Christ. * Each time you practice, think Ill try to love God a little more, a little deeper than last time. Usually in the frst 10-15 minutes of walking the mind can be very distracted. During this warm-up phase it might be useful to just let your eyes look around at the sights. Tis can help calm the mind. Ten after 10-15 minutes, if you focus on looking up straight ahead, it will help increase your love for God. 30 minutes is a good total duration. It can take a few weeks to overcome egoic resistance to this practice. If you decide to try this, do it daily for 2-4 weeks before deciding whether or not to make it a regular part of your own devotional and spiritual life.
